Amber Greenwood is a narrative and sequential artist who uses animation, comics, and illustration to tell stories and explore reality through fantasy and science fiction. After serving in the United States Navy as a Hospital Corpsman, Amber graduated with her BFA in Studio with a focus in Film, Video, New Media, and Animation from the School of the Art Institute of Chicago. She currently lives in Washington State, where she continues to dedicate her time to personal narrative projects.
